Establishing a Balanced Fish Aquarium Ecosystem
A thriving fish aquarium requires a carefully constructed ecosystem. This includes selecting compatible species, providing appropriate water parameters, and maintaining a healthy harmony. To begin with, research the specific requirements of the fish you plan to keep. Different species have varying requirements regarding water temperature, pH, and alkalinity.
- Additionally, consider the tank size and filtration system. A larger tank provides more space for fish to swim and a more stable environment.
- A good filtration system is crucial for removing waste products and keeping the water clean.
- Frequently monitor water parameters using a test kit and perform partial water changes to preserve optimal conditions.
Finally, adding live plants can help create a natural ecosystem and provide additional benefits such as oxygen production and mineral absorption.

Troubleshooting Common Aquarium Problems
Maintaining a healthy aquarium often involves resolving common issues that can develop. A key action is periodically monitoring water parameters such as pH, ammonia, nitrite, and nitrate levels. Variations in these parameters can suggest underlying problems, such as overfeeding, decomposing matter, or malfunctioning equipment. Examining your fish for any behavioral changes, like loss of appetite, gill rot, or lethargy, can too help identify potential issues.
Establishing a regular cleaning schedule for your aquarium, which includes siphoning debris from the substrate and performing partial water changes, is vital. This helps preserve good water quality and lowers the risk of detrimental algal growth or biological blooms.
Quickly addressing any issues that emerge is vital to ensuring the health and well-being of your fish.
